Abstract
An easy and convenient way to prepare superlattices of amine capped gold nanoparticles is presented. It is clearly established that solvent evaporation significantly influences the nature of resulting superlattices and critically governs whether monolayer or multilayer superlattices are formed. More specifically, it is demonstrated that dilution of the nanoparticle dispersion with a similar solvent (but with different vapour pressure) is an expedient handle to control the nature of self-assembly.
